Interlocking terracotta tiles are designed to fit seamlessly together, providing a strong, leak-proof barrier for roofing systems. These tiles can be flat or curved and often allow for more efficient installation due to their design. With interlocking systems, less labor is required, which can be a cost-effective solution for homeowners and builders alike. Their aesthetic versatility makes them a popular choice across various architectural styles.

While asphalt shingles can be an affordable option initially, it’s crucial to consider their lifespan and maintenance requirements. On average, three-tab shingles last around 20 years, while architectural shingles can last up to 30 years or more with proper maintenance. Regular inspections, cleaning, and timely repairs can extend their lifespan, leading to long-term savings despite the initial investment.

However, potential buyers should consider some factors when selecting terracotta tiles for their roofing needs. While they are durable, terracotta tiles can be more expensive upfront compared to other roofing options. Furthermore, they are heavier than many roofing materials, which may require additional structural support during installation. Homeowners should consult with roofing professionals to assess the feasibility and understand the long-term benefits of investing in terracotta tiles.
One of the primary benefits of metal roofing is its exceptional longevity compared to asphalt shingles. While the average lifespan of asphalt shingles ranges from 15 to 30 years, metal roofs can last 40 years or even longer with proper maintenance. This durability not only minimizes the need for frequent replacements but also provides homeowners with peace of mind regarding the longevity of their investment. Installing a metal roof over asphalt shingles can effectively double the expected lifespan of the overall roofing system, as it acts as a protective layer, safeguarding the existing shingles from the elements.

3 tab asphalt shingles are a type of roofing material made primarily from asphalt. They are characterized by their flat, rectangular shape, and each shingle typically has three visible tabs when installed. This design creates a traditional, unified look for roofs, making them aesthetically appealing for a variety of architectural styles.

1. Material Quality There are various grades of asphalt shingles, ranging from basic three-tab shingles to higher-end architectural or designer shingles. The cost reflects the quality, with basic shingles starting at around $90 per square (one square equals 100 square feet), while high-end options can reach $250 or more per square.
